The movie follows Elizabeth Swann (Keira Knightley), the daughter of the Governor of Port Royal, who is kidnapped by Captain Barbossa (Geoffrey Rush) and his cursed crew of pirates. Enter Will Turner (Orlando Bloom), a blacksmith's apprentice who teams up with Captain Jack Sparrow (Johnny Depp) to rescue Elizabeth and break the curse that has turned Barbossa and his crew into undead skeletons.
